Expanding the Role of Vending Machines in Community Engagement

Traditionally, vending machines served basic needs. However, they now offer services that directly benefit local communities. For example, some machines provide hygiene products, books, or school supplies. This helps residents access essential items around the clock. When designed with purpose, vending machines can support community engagement through accessibility and convenience.

How Smart Vending Encourages Ongoing Community Engagement

Technology plays a big role in boosting engagement. Digital vending machines allow users to leave feedback, vote on stock choices, or read local news. These features keep the public involved. People feel heard and valued, especially when their suggestions shape what the machine offers. Interactive tools build trust and make people more likely to use the machine again.

Creative Uses of Vending Machines for Community Engagement Projects

Some communities use vending machines for social programs. For instance, they might offer tokens to those in need that can be redeemed for free meals or toiletries. Others partner with local artists or farmers to showcase and sell handmade goods or produce. These projects not only support community engagement but also highlight local talent and entrepreneurship.

Location Matters: Where Community Engagement Can Thrive

The placement of vending machines is just as important as what they offer. When machines are located in schools, libraries, or public transport hubs, they reach more people. These spots become daily interaction points. People start to associate vending machines with shared community experiences rather than simple purchases. This positive perception boosts both usage and connection.

Why Vending Machines Are Ideal for Community-Focused Innovation

Many neighborhoods are looking for affordable, practical ways to build stronger connections. Vending machines provide that option. They are low-maintenance, operate 24/7, and can be customized to meet specific community needs. They also collect data that helps local groups adjust services in real time. Because of this flexibility, vending machines are gaining popularity as tools for long-term community engagement.
